Utilizing state-of-the-art digital signal processing (DSP) techniques, the OL 730D delivers outstanding performance in all applications requiring lock-in amplification techniques. It features several modes of operating depending on the types of amplification desired, is completely microprocessor controlled and can be programmed to read directly in any radiometric or photometric optical quantity. Though designed primarily for use with optical radiation detectors, the OL 730D is a highly versatile instrument that can replace many types of amplifiers in one compact, easy-to-use unit. |
